إضافة علامة مائية قطعة أثرية إلى PDF

مقدمة

تعد إضافة علامات مائية إلى ملفات PDF جانبًا مهمًا في إدارة المستندات، خاصة عندما يتعلق الأمر بحماية الملكية الفكرية أو مستندات العلامة التجارية. يوفر Groupdocs.Watermark for .NET حلاً قويًا لإضافة علامات مائية إلى ملفات PDF دون عناء. في هذا البرنامج التعليمي، سنتعرف على عملية إضافة علامة مائية فنية إلى ملفات PDF خطوة بخطوة.

المتطلبات الأساسية

قبل أن نبدأ، تأكد من توفر المتطلبات الأساسية التالية:

  1. Groupdocs.Watermark لـ .NET: قم بتنزيل وتثبيت Groupdocs.Watermark لـ .NET منهنا.
  2. بيئة التطوير: قم بإعداد بيئة تطوير .NET.
  3. مستند PDF: قم بإعداد مستند PDF الذي تريد إضافة العلامة المائية إليه.
  4. دليل الإخراج: قم بإنشاء دليل لحفظ ملف PDF الذي يحمل علامة مائية.

استيراد مساحات الأسماء

للبدء، قم باستيراد مساحات الأسماء الضرورية في مشروع C# الخاص بك:

using GroupDocs.Watermark.Common;
using GroupDocs.Watermark.Options.Pdf;
using GroupDocs.Watermark.Watermarks;
using System.IO;
using System;

الخطوة 1: قم بتحميل مستند PDF

string documentPath = "Your Document Path";
string outputDirectory = "Your Document Directory";
string outputFileName = Path.Combine(outputDirectory, Path.GetFileName(documentPath));
var loadOptions = new PdfLoadOptions();
using (Watermarker watermarker = new Watermarker(documentPath, loadOptions))
{

الخطوة 2: تحديد خيارات العلامة المائية

PdfArtifactWatermarkOptions options = new PdfArtifactWatermarkOptions();

الخطوة 3: إضافة علامة مائية نصية

TextWatermark textWatermark = new TextWatermark("This is an artifact watermark", new Font("Arial", 8));
textWatermark.HorizontalAlignment = HorizontalAlignment.Right;
watermarker.Add(textWatermark, options);

الخطوة 4: إضافة علامة مائية للصورة

using (ImageWatermark imageWatermark = new ImageWatermark(Constants.LogoBmp))
{
    watermarker.Add(imageWatermark, options);
}

الخطوة 5: احفظ ملف PDF الذي يحمل علامة مائية

watermarker.Save(outputFileName);

خاتمة

في هذا البرنامج التعليمي، تعلمنا كيفية إضافة علامات مائية صناعية إلى ملفات PDF باستخدام Groupdocs.Watermark لـ .NET. باتباع هذه الخطوات، يمكنك دمج وظيفة العلامات المائية بسلاسة في تطبيقات .NET الخاصة بك، مما يضمن أمان وسلامة مستنداتك.

الأسئلة الشائعة

هل يمكنني تخصيص مظهر العلامة المائية النصية؟

نعم، يمكنك تخصيص جوانب مختلفة مثل الخط والحجم واللون ومحاذاة العلامة المائية النصية وفقًا لتفضيلاتك.

هل يدعم Groupdocs.Watermark إضافة علامات مائية إلى تنسيقات المستندات الأخرى؟

نعم، تدعم Groupdocs.Watermark إضافة علامات مائية إلى مجموعة واسعة من تنسيقات المستندات بما في ذلك Word وExcel وPowerPoint والمزيد.

هل هناك إصدار تجريبي متاح لـ Groupdocs.Watermark لـ .NET؟

نعم، يمكنك تنزيل نسخة تجريبية مجانية منهنا.

كيف يمكنني الحصول على الدعم لأية مشكلات أو استفسارات تتعلق بـ Groupdocs.Watermark؟

يمكنك الحصول على الدعم من منتدى مجتمع Groupdocsهنا.

هل يمكنني استخدام Groupdocs.Watermark لأغراض تجارية؟

نعم، يمكنك شراء ترخيص للاستخدام التجاري منهنا.